I nstructions for use
INTRODUCTION
The Thetford Cassette Toilet is a high quality product. The
toilet forms an integral part of your caravan or camper
bathroom, thanks to its functional design which combines
modern styling and ease of use. The C-250 Cassette Toilet
is manufactured from high quality synthetic materials which
makes it a durable, user and maintenance friendly toilet.
The toilet is made up of two parts: a permanently fixed part
and a waste-holding tank that is accessible from the outside.
The removable waste-holding tank is located under the
toilet bowl and can be removed via a door on the outside of
the caravan or camper. The Thetford Cassette Toilet is the
solution to the sanitary problem in your caravan or camper!
The operating instructions in this owner's manual cover
Thetford Cassette Toilet models C-250S, C-250CS (models
connected to the vehicle's central water tank) and C-250CWE
(model with its own flush-water tank). There are differences
in the use of these models. Please ensure that you follow the
instructions that apply to your toilet model.
PARTS
a) Removable seat and lid
b) Swivelling toilet bowl
c) Blade handle
d) Flush button
e) Waste-holding tank level indicator
f) Water filling door (only if toilet has own flush-water tank)
g) Rotating emptying spout
h) Automatic pressure release vent
i) Sliding cover
j) Removable mechanism
k) Vent plunger
l) Pull-out handle
m) Wheels
n) Blade opener
o) Access door to waste-holding tank
Optional Features
p) Electric blade opener
q) Automatic ventilator
r) Waste pump-out system
s) Waste-holding tank multi-level indicator
t) Flush-water tank level indicator (only if toilet has its own
flush-water tank)
Note. Optional features can be bought from Thetford
dealerships.
PREPARING FOR USE
1. Open the access door on the outside of your caravan or
camper.
2. Remove the waste-holding tank by pulling the safety
catch (which holds the tank in place) upwards.
. Pull the waste-holding tank outward to the stop. Tip it
slightly and take the tank fully out.
(standard)
-  -
4. Place the tank upright and turn the rotating emptying
spout upwards. The emptying spout ensures that the tank
can be easily and hygienically emptied.
5. Remove the cap, with the measuring cup inside, from the
emptying spout and pour the correct dosage of Thetford
toilet fluid (see product label) into the holding tank. This
avoids unpleasant smells and keeps the inside of the tank
clean. Next add approximately 2 litres of water - enough
to ensure that the bottom of the waste-holding tank is
covered. For more information on Thetford toilet fluids,
see last page of this manual. Screw the cap back onto the
emptying spout and turn back to its original position.
N ote. The emptying spout measuring cap is supplied in
the same packaging as this manual.
W arning! Never add toilet fluid directly via the blade
or the toilet bowl as this could damage the lip seal of
the waste-holding tank. Always pour the fluids via the
emptying spout.
6. Slide the waste-holding tank back into its original
position via the access door.
Make sure that it is secured with the safety catch. Close
the access door and lock it. Your Thetford toilet is now
ready to use.
W arning! Never use force if you cannot get the tank
back into place easily. This may cause serious damage.
If blockage occurs, always check if the blade handle is in
the correct (closed) position.
7. For toilets with own flush-water tank: Open the water
filling door and fill the flush-water tank with the correct
dosage of Aqua Rinse. This Thetford toilet fluid keeps the
flush water fresh and improves the flushing. Next, fill up
the flush-water tank with clean water (approximately 8
litres) using a jerry can or hose. Your toilet is now ready
to use.
Preparing for use with Optional Features
8. Automatic ventilator: Open the access door on the
outside of your caravan and remove the waste-holding
tank (as described above).
9. Remove the filter housing cover and if no filter is present,
place a new filter into the filter housing. Peel off the
sticker lids on the filter. Place back the cover of the filter
housing.
USING THE TOILET
10. Turn the bowl to the desired position with the lid closed
and using both hands.
11. To activate the control panel, press the flush-button
once. The control panel display will stay activated for
approximately 5 minutes. Run some water into the bowl
by pressing the flush button again briefly.
12. The toilet may be used with the blade open or closed.
To open the blade, slide the blade handle under the
toilet bowl sideways. After use, open the blade (if still
closed) and flush the toilet by pressing the flush button
for several seconds (if necessary re-activate the control
panel). Close the blade after use.
